Dos of Typography



To improve the readability and aesthetic appeal of your website, make sure that you select font styles that are simple to read and suitably sized. Select font styles that are clear and legible, such as sans-serif or serif font styles, which are frequently made use of for body message. Sans-serif font styles like Arial or Helvetica function well for digital displays, supplying a contemporary and clean appearance. On the other hand, serif fonts like Times New Roman or Georgia can add a touch of elegance and tradition to your site.

One more vital facet to think about is font sizing. Choose a typeface size of at the very least 16px for body message to make certain readability. Headings and subheadings ought to be larger and bolder than the body message, guiding the visitor with the web content effortlessly.

Donts of Typography



Stay away from utilizing an excessive variety of font styles in your web design to maintain consistency and readability for your target market. When it involves typography, much less is usually more.

Here are some vital 'Do n'ts' to bear in mind:

1. ** Stay clear of utilizing too many various typefaces **: Limit yourself to 2-3 typefaces for your entire internet site. Making use of more can make your design look cluttered and less than professional.

2. ** Don't utilize typefaces that are illegible **: Fancy or overly decorative typefaces might look enticing, but if they compromise readability, they aren't worth it. Stick to typefaces that are easy on the eyes.

3. ** Steer clear of making use of little font style dimensions **: Small message might appear streamlined, yet if it's too little, it can strain your site visitors' eyes. Ensure your message is large enough to check out conveniently on all gadgets.
